What kinds of hosting are possible?

Onshore: Hosting in home jurisdiction, or a jurisdiction closely allied; most major nations are a unified regime

Offshore: Hosting in specialized offshore jurisdictions

Online: Using cryptography, replication, distribution, and other techniques to obfuscate where data is hosted, or make it technically infeasible to censor

Onshore

Exemplified by traditional colocation and managed hosting – exodus, rackspace.com, etc.Has high-quality technical infrastructure, support staffLow cost/high efficiency; very developed marketsVery substantial regulatory overhead; existing regulations, and constantly-added new regulations (DMCA, CALEA, etc.)

Page 9: Controversial Hosting Onshore, Offshore, or Online? Ryan Lackey HavenCo, Ltd. HAL 2001 10 August 2001

Offshore

Specialized providers which are based in smaller markets/jurisdictions, offering jurisdictional/regulatory advantages

Examples: Offshore Information Services (AI), HavenCo (SX, etc.), and for some people, CA, US or NL carriers are “offshore” (pornography, cryptography mainly)

Physical security and trust are important issues, as legal remedies are virtually nil

Works best with actual support from local regulatory authorities; otherwise laws can be changed on a whim or election

Often used in conjunction with offshore corporate structure, payment processing, etc.

Online

“p2p” systems, like napster, gnutella, etc.Generally, only capable of static hosting; incapable of secure computationHighly unreliable in in microstructure, but in the aggregate, theoretically highly robust; able to withstand damage without being destroyedIn practice, most systems have some central avenues of attack, even if mostly distributed
